Kick-Off Time, Location & Where to Watch

The UEFA Champions League Round of 16 second leg match between Bayern Munich and Lazio kicks off at 21:00 local time on Tuesday 5th March at the Allianz Arena in Munich, Germany.

Bayern Munich vs Lazio: Form Guide

After a typically strong start to the season, Thomas Tuchel’s Bayern Munich have started to look increasingly poor over the last few weeks, losing in two of their last five Bundesliga outings. 

Their poor form has allowed Xabi Alonso’s Bayer Leverkusen to take a commanding 10-point lead in the title race, leaving the Bavarian giants with a mountain to climb. In the Champions League, Bayern suffered an unexpected 1-0 loss to Lazio in their first meeting in Rome last month.

Lazio have continued to be one of the most unpredictable teams in Italy this term, losing three of their last five league matches but looking strong in wins over Torino and Cagliari. Their first leg win over Bayern will give them a key boost in confidence ahead of their trip to Germany. 

Whilst Harry Kane has continued to prove prolific for Bayern, despite their drop in form, Ciro Immobile has struggled to regain his goalscoring form, failing to find the back of the net in his last four league outings. 

Match Insights

  • Bayern Munich and Lazio have not drawn any of their last 3 matches against each other
  • Lazio have conceded the opening goal in their previous 3 Champions League road games
  • Lazio are dreaming of a first Champions League Quarter-Final since the 1999/2000 season
  • Lazio have never won a Champions League game away in Germany in four attempts (D2, L2)
  • With a victory, Lazio would become the first side since Real Madrid in 2016/17 to win home and away against Bayern in a single Champions League campaign
  • Bayern Munich haven’t lost a home Champions League game since 2020/21 (W10, D3)
  • Bayern Munich haven’t kept a clean sheet in 7 matches
  • Nine of Bayern Munich’s last ten Champions League games saw at least 1 goal scored after the 65th minute
  • Bayern Munich have won an impressive 6 games in a row at home against Serie A opposition
